Title:
HANDWRITTEN CHARACTER RECOGNITION DEVICE
Document Type and Number:
Japanese Patent JP2001236465
Kind Code:
A
Abstract:

To surely recognize a written character, while shortening the processing time.

A handwritten character recognition device 2 is equipped with a CIS 3 which reads a handwritten character, a character-processing means 41 which processes the read character to derive a characteristic value of the character, a storage means 43 which stores characteristic values by characters, and a character-recognizing means 42 which compares the characteristic value of the handwritten character derived by the means 41 with the characteristic values stored in the storage means 43, in order to recognize the handwritten character from the matching level between both the characteristic values.
